Bosch Cobalt M42 Step Bit: For Hardened Steel

Bosch has long been synonymous with high-end metalworking, and their M42 cobalt step bit is no exception. Designed for users who operate in environments where heat is the primary enemy of the blade, this bit excels in materials that would cause other tools to dull instantly.

The M42 steel alloy contains an 8% cobalt content, which provides superior resistance to abrasion and high-temperature softening. This makes it an essential tool for working on older, heavy-duty electrical gear or industrial-grade enclosures that are notoriously difficult to penetrate.

If the current project involves drilling through thick-walled cabinets or hardened steel surfaces, this bit is the superior choice. It offers the professional precision needed to ensure that no structural stress is placed on the panel during the drilling process.

Greenlee Kwik Stepper Set: Fastest & Cleanest Holes

Greenlee is the benchmark for electrical trade tools, and the Kwik Stepper set lives up to that reputation with an aggressive, proprietary flute geometry. These bits are designed to bore through panel metal with minimal resistance, resulting in faster work and cleaner, smoother edges.

Clean edges are not just about aesthetics; they are critical for preventing wire insulation damage during the pulling process. By minimizing burrs and sharp remnants, this set reduces the need for secondary filing or deburring, significantly streamlining the installation workflow.

This is the ultimate choice for the professional who values speed and high-quality results above all else. When the timeline is tight and the quality of the finish is non-negotiable, the Kwik Stepper remains the industry gold standard.

Cobalt vs. Titanium: Choosing the Right Material

  • Titanium Nitride (TiN) Coating: These bits offer a lower price point and excellent friction reduction for softer materials like mild steel, PVC, or aluminum. They are ideal for standard residential electrical panel work.
  • Cobalt Steel (M35/M42): Cobalt is an alloy, not a coating, meaning the hardness runs through the entire bit. These are essential for stainless steel and harder metals, as the bit stays sharp even after repeated sharpening.
  • Tradeoff: Titanium-coated bits look attractive but lose their effectiveness once the coating wears off. Cobalt bits are more expensive but offer a longer service life because they can be resharpened multiple times without loss of performance.

Drilling Safely: Tips for Working on Panels

  • De-energize first: Never drill into a panel that is connected to a power source, regardless of how small the modification might seem.
  • Use cutting fluid: Applying a small amount of drilling oil or even basic cutting fluid extends the life of the bit and prevents the metal from overheating and warping.
  • Manage metal shavings: Use a shop vacuum or magnet to collect all metallic debris immediately after drilling, as stray metal shavings can cause short circuits if they drift into the breaker components.

How to Keep Your Step Bits Sharp and Effective

Avoid the temptation to push the drill with excessive force, as this creates heat and causes the metal to harden, rendering the bit useless. Instead, let the bit do the work by maintaining steady, light pressure and a lower speed setting on the drill.

Proper storage is equally vital for longevity. Keep bits in a dedicated case rather than letting them bounce around a tool bag, which chips the edges and ruins the precision of the steps.

If a cobalt bit begins to lose its bite, it can be touched up with a specialized sharpening stone or a professional sharpening service. Investing ten minutes in maintenance after a heavy project ensures that the tool remains a reliable asset for years to come.
